US Government Invests $5 Billion in AI Research

Boosting AI-Driven Breakthroughs

The Trump administration has allocated $5 billion to artificial intelligence research, part of a broader effort to boost federal funding for science. The initiative focuses on AI-powered research and individual investigators, according to Michael Kratsios, director of the White House Office of Science and Technology Policy.

The move marks a significant shift in the government's approach to scientific research, prioritizing areas with potential for breakthroughs driven by AI. Kratsios spoke at the inaugural Presidential AI Challenge National Champion Awards Ceremony, highlighting the administration's commitment to AI development.

The funding will support research in various fields, enabling scientists to explore new applications and push the boundaries of AI capabilities. By targeting individual investigators, the initiative aims to foster innovation and creativity in AI research.
